Based on our analysis of Grenelefe's housing market, January is typically the best time to buy a single-family home. During this month, prices average around $142K, which is 34.1% lower than peak prices in June. The traditional real estate cycle applies most strongly to single-family homes. Families want to move during summer, so they list and buy in spring. Winter buyers face less competition but fewer choices, while spring brings more inventory but more buyers.
The current median home price in Grenelefe is $260K. Single-Family Home prices vary based on location, size, and condition. Year-over-year, prices have changed N/A. Single-family homes historically offer the strongest appreciation, especially in growing areas with good schools. Land value appreciates; the structure depreciates over time.
Yes, Grenelefe is currently a buyer's market with 9.4 months of inventory. With more homes available, take your time. Focus on neighborhoods you truly want, get thorough inspections, and negotiate repairs or credits. Consider homes that need cosmetic updates - they're often overlooked and offer better value.
Key considerations for buying a single-family home in Grenelefe include: School district quality (even if you don't have kids - affects resale); Age and condition of major systems (roof, HVAC, water heater); Lot size, orientation, and outdoor space usability. Also watch for red flags like Foundation cracks or uneven floors and Evidence of water in basement or crawlspace.
Homes in Grenelefe currently spend an average of 106 days on market. This suggests a slower market where you have more time to negotiate.
